Divorce and custody cases can become costly and time-consuming when one party intentionally delays the process. This episode outlines strategic steps to enforce court deadlines and maintain personal efficiency to keep your case moving toward a resolution.

• Legal costs are directly tied to the time spent on a case because attorneys charge by the hour.
• You can request firm court deadlines and refuse to grant extensions to prevent an ex from dragging out the case out of spite.
• Filing for temporary orders and expedited matters allows you to set the case in motion faster than the court’s standard schedule.
• Being prompt with your own discovery and paperwork prevents the other side from blaming you for delays.
• If the other side misses deadlines on purpose, you can push for sanctions and request that they pay your attorney fees.
